Issued in tribute to Taher Cheriaa (1927-2010), this stamp honors the founding father of the Carthage Cinematographic Days (JCC) and one of the pioneers of African and Arab cinema. His portrait, wearing his eternal hat, is associated with the JCC logo, the Golden Tanit. The message celebrates the commitment of a visionary intellectual who worked for cultural sovereignty and the influence of images from the South, making cinema a tool for emancipation and dialogue between cultures.
